Patrick Topping launches official website

In a year that’s seen Patrick Topping record his debut BBC Radio 1 Essential Mix, hold down a lauded Paradise residency at DC10 in Ibiza and play some of the world’s biggest festivals including Glastonbury, Tomorrowland and Electric Zoo, he’s proud to launch his new website – http://www.patricktopping.net/.

To help launch the site and as a special thank you to fans, Patrick has also offered up new track ‘Sussed’ – available as a free download to all those who sign up to the mailing list.

With new material in the pipeline following his remix of Coyu & Edu Imbernon’s ‘El Baile Aleman’ for Suara – a track that peaked inside the Tech House #10 at Beatport – ‘Sussed’ feels like the perfect follow on, and a great way to close out the summer.
